Estoy observando un comportamiento específico en Firefox que no logro reproducir en otros navegadores basados en Chromium.
Escenario de prueba:
Sitio web con un visor panorámico personalizado. Imágenes panorámicas de aproximadamente 4.500 px de ancho. Movimiento horizontal continuo y lento. Sin reproducción de video ni elementos pesados adicionales.
Resultados observados:
En Chrome, Edge, Brave y Opera el desplazamiento es fluido desde el primer instante. En Firefox el desplazamiento comienza con pequeños tirones o saltos visibles. Los tirones disminuyen progresivamente y desaparecen después de aproximadamente 4 a 12 segundos, dependiendo de la cantidad de panorámicas activas. Una vez estabilizado, el movimiento es completamente fluido. El comportamiento se reproduce incluso utilizando una sola imagen panorámica. Si existen varias panorámicas, el síntoma vuelve a aparecer cada vez que una nueva imagen entra en pantalla.
Pruebas realizadas:
Se descartó que el problema estuviera relacionado con transiciones entre imágenes. Se descartó que estuviera relacionado con programación o temporizadores. Se probó con una sola imagen activa. Se probó utilizando distintos métodos de desplazamiento. El comportamiento sigue siendo exclusivo de Firefox.
La impresión es que Firefox requiere algunos segundos para estabilizar el renderizado o la decodificación de imágenes panorámicas anchas antes de alcanzar una animación completamente fluida.
¿Existe alguna recomendación específica para animaciones panorámicas continuas de gran ancho en Firefox?
